The US$1.7 billion railway project, with Russian Railways, Russia?s largest rail and locomotive company, as the major investor, will link West Kutai Regency and the Balikpapan port city, to transport coal and other commodities produced in the province.
Awang said that his administration wanted the land acquisition process for the long-delayed project to be concluded soon, so that it could be inaugurated by President Susilo Bambang Yudhoyono in June of this year along with other key projects in the province. (*)
